Austrian Revival:
Kura Wien’s Second Fermentation
VIENNA — In the heart of the 20th district, Kura Wien is quietly reshaping what it means to brew sake in Central Europe. First opened in 2020, the brewery returned to full operation in late 2025 with a revitalized vision and a new lead brewer: Markus Csenar.
Csenar brings scientific expertise and a deep curiosity to the process. “To me, sake is not just a drink — it’s an ecosystem,” he says. With locally sourced rice from Burgenland and water from the Vienna Woods, Kura Wien merges Japanese techniques with Austrian terroir.
Fermentation is slow, and the resulting sake leans toward a savory, structured profile. Their latest junmai releases have been praised for their food compatibility and clarity — served in elegant Zalto glassware during weekend tastings.
On-site, the brewery offers a contemporary tasting room where visitors can experience pairings that reflect both Japanese and Austrian influences. Think pickled vegetables with umami-rich sake, or trout tartare with a crisp nama.
Kura Wien’s return signals more than a comeback. It’s a confident statement that sake can — and should — be made anywhere there’s respect for balance, patience, and precision.
